The Living End to begin recording new LP

The Living End
Contributed by riotonbroadway, Posted by Bryne Yancey Australia and New Zealand 15 years ago

After nearly a year of writing and demoing new material, it appears The Living End will be hitting the studio later this month to begin recording their sixth full-length. The band will be working with producer Nick Didia (Mastodon, Bruce Springsteen) in Byron Bay, Australia. The new album is tentatively slated for a spring release, which would actually be autumn in the Northern Hemisphere.

The group last released White Noise in 2008.
